AECOM is seeking a Technical Design Lead to join our multidisciplinary data centre team in Glasgow, UK. In this vital role, you will lead and coordinate design teams for complex data centre projects across Europe, ensuring technical excellence and maintaining strong client relationships.

Ideal candidates will be Chartered Engineers or Architects with extensive experience in managing multi-disciplinary teams. The position offers opportunities for career progression and involves regular travel.
